    Draft:

    1. It's a snake draft, but from next year on will be an official NFL Draft style with the worst team picking first and the winners picking last.
    2. At the moment there is a maximum number of four keeper options.
    3. It's an email draft, so you will be notified after each draft pick. You have a max 24 hours to pick, which encourages research into each pick.

    Trades:

    You can offer trades involving players and draft picks, even future picks. If a trade is accepted it takes 24 hours to process UNLESS six people tell me they're cool with it, in which case I can process it immediately to speed things up. If five people veto the trade, it's automatically cancelled. This is unlikely however as poor trades will be rejected by the player.

    Any changes on scoring, roster requirements, etc can be brought up and if there's a majority for it I can set it, there's plenty of time for that anyway.
